diff options
author | Simao Gomes Viana | 2019-11-05 22:12:16 +0100 |
---|---|---|
committer | Simao Gomes Viana | 2019-11-05 22:12:38 +0100 |
commit | ab7cf944a06a8355953b60291c46d3a0a7dade19 (patch) | |
tree | 58f417af44d73c7c709b33342746b242d2f8b151 | |
parent | 05dfc1f9538d0ef4eee9a5ccc0d7fade0f1eee16 (diff) | |
download | aur-ab7cf944a06a8355953b60291c46d3a0a7dade19.tar.gz |
get this working properly
-rw-r--r-- | .SRCINFO | 6 | ||||
-rw-r--r-- | PKGBUILD | 22 | ||||
-rw-r--r-- | linux-nitrous-git.install | 2 | ||||
-rw-r--r-- | linux-nitrous.preset (renamed from linux-nitrous-git.preset) | 4 |
4 files changed, 17 insertions, 17 deletions
@@ -1,6 +1,6 @@ pkgbase = linux-nitrous-git pkgver = 5.3.8 - pkgrel = 12 + pkgrel = 13 url = https://gitlab.com/xdevs23/linux-nitrous arch = x86_64 license = GPL2 @@ -15,7 +15,7 @@ pkgbase = linux-nitrous-git makedepends = coreutils options = !strip source = git+https://gitlab.com/xdevs23/linux-nitrous.git/ - source = linux-nitrous-git.preset + source = linux-nitrous.preset sha256sums = SKIP sha256sums = 48ef93bf8f8ff236c4e2092736d0add8f87cfc5416417c50966bb296ab5933ae @@ -28,7 +28,7 @@ pkgname = linux-nitrous-git depends = mkinitcpio>=0.7 optdepends = crda: to set the correct wireless channels of your country provides = linux - backup = etc/mkinitcpio.d/linux-nitrous-git.preset + backup = etc/mkinitcpio.d/linux-nitrous.preset pkgname = linux-nitrous-git-headers pkgdesc = Header files and scripts for building modules for Linux kernel (git version) @@ -13,7 +13,7 @@ pkgbase=linux-nitrous-git _srcname=linux-nitrous pkgver=5.3.8 -pkgrel=12 +pkgrel=13 arch=('x86_64') url="https://gitlab.com/xdevs23/linux-nitrous" license=('GPL2') @@ -21,7 +21,7 @@ makedepends=('clang' 'xmlto' 'docbook-xsl' 'kmod' 'inetutils' 'bc' 'git' 'libelf options=('!strip') source=('git+https://gitlab.com/xdevs23/linux-nitrous.git/' # standard config files for mkinitcpio ramdisk - "${pkgbase}.preset") + "${_srcname}.preset") sha256sums=('SKIP' '48ef93bf8f8ff236c4e2092736d0add8f87cfc5416417c50966bb296ab5933ae') @@ -70,9 +70,9 @@ _package() { depends=('coreutils' 'linux-firmware' 'kmod' 'mkinitcpio>=0.7') optdepends=('crda: to set the correct wireless channels of your country') provides=('linux') - backup=("etc/mkinitcpio.d/${pkgbase}.preset") + __kernelname=linux-nitrous + backup=("etc/mkinitcpio.d/linux-nitrous.preset") install=${pkgbase}.install - _kernelname=linux-nitrous cd "${_srcname}" @@ -85,24 +85,24 @@ _package() { mkdir -p "${pkgdir}"/{lib/modules,lib/firmware,boot} make CC=clang INSTALL_MOD_PATH="${pkgdir}" modules_install - cp arch/$KARCH/boot/bzImage "${pkgdir}/boot/vmlinuz-${_kernelname}" + cp arch/$KARCH/boot/bzImage "${pkgdir}/boot/vmlinuz-${__kernelname}" # set correct depmod command for install cp -f "${startdir}/${install}" "${startdir}/${install}.pkg" true && install=${install}.pkg sed \ - -e "s/KERNEL_NAME=.*/KERNEL_NAME=${_kernelname}/" \ + -e "s/KERNEL_NAME=.*/KERNEL_NAME=${__kernelname}/" \ -e "s/KERNEL_VERSION=.*/KERNEL_VERSION=${_kernver}/" \ -i "${startdir}/${install}" # install mkinitcpio preset file for kernel - install -D -m644 "${srcdir}/${pkgbase}.preset" "${pkgdir}/etc/mkinitcpio.d/${pkgbase}.preset" + install -D -m644 "${srcdir}/${__kernelname}.preset" "${pkgdir}/etc/mkinitcpio.d/${__kernelname}.preset" sed \ -e "1s|'linux.*'|'${pkgbase}'|" \ - -e "s|ALL_kver=.*|ALL_kver=\"/boot/vmlinuz-${_kernelname}\"|" \ - -e "s|default_image=.*|default_image=\"/boot/initramfs-${_kernelname}.img\"|" \ - -e "s|fallback_image=.*|fallback_image=\"/boot/initramfs-${_kernelname}-fallback.img\"|" \ - -i "${pkgdir}/etc/mkinitcpio.d/${pkgbase}.preset" + -e "s|ALL_kver=.*|ALL_kver=\"/boot/vmlinuz-${__kernelname}\"|" \ + -e "s|default_image=.*|default_image=\"/boot/initramfs-${__kernelname}.img\"|" \ + -e "s|fallback_image=.*|fallback_image=\"/boot/initramfs-${__kernelname}-fallback.img\"|" \ + -i "${pkgdir}/etc/mkinitcpio.d/${__kernelname}.preset" # remove build and source links rm -f "${pkgdir}"/lib/modules/${_kernver}/{source,build} diff --git a/linux-nitrous-git.install b/linux-nitrous-git.install index ef42413835ac..44223d17ce5a 100644 --- a/linux-nitrous-git.install +++ b/linux-nitrous-git.install @@ -21,7 +21,7 @@ post_upgrade() { echo ">>> Updating module dependencies. Please wait ..." depmod ${KERNEL_VERSION} echo ">>> Generating initial ramdisk, using mkinitcpio. Please wait..." - mkinitcpio -p linux${KERNEL_NAME} + mkinitcpio -p ${KERNEL_NAME} if [ $(vercmp $2 3.13) -lt 0 ]; then echo ">>> WARNING: AT keyboard support is no longer built into the kernel." diff --git a/linux-nitrous-git.preset b/linux-nitrous.preset index 07480def59f5..e39a5658b31a 100644 --- a/linux-nitrous-git.preset +++ b/linux-nitrous.preset @@ -6,9 +6,9 @@ ALL_kver="/boot/vmlinuz-linux-nitrous-git" PRESETS=('default' 'fallback') #default_config="/etc/mkinitcpio.conf" -default_image="/boot/initramfs-linux-nitrous-git.img" +default_image="/boot/initramfs-linux-nitrous.img" #default_options="" #fallback_config="/etc/mkinitcpio.conf" -fallback_image="/boot/initramfs-linux-nitrous-git-fallback.img" +fallback_image="/boot/initramfs-linux-nitrous-fallback.img" fallback_options="-S autodetect" |